About the technology

What VBA does

Visual Basic for Applications, commonly called VBA, is Microsoft’s scripting language for automating tasks inside Office applications. Companies use it to turn Excel workbooks, Access databases and Office documents into repeatable business tools. It is especially useful when teams already depend on Microsoft 365 desktop applications and need practical automation without replacing established workflows.

Typical deliverables

VBA specialists create solutions that reduce manual handling and make recurring processes easier to control.

  • Excel models with automated imports, calculations and reports
  • Access forms, queries and database workflows
  • Word and Outlook document or email automation
  • Data validation, exports and reconciliation routines
  • Shared Office templates with protected business logic

Ecosystem and skills

Strong VBA work depends on more than writing macros. Professionals work with the Excel object model, Access SQL, UserForms, pivot tables, charts and event-driven procedures. They also understand COM automation, Windows file systems and connections to CSV, XML, APIs or SQL databases. Knowledge of Microsoft 365, Power Query and Power Automate helps when a process should gradually move beyond desktop macros.

When companies need support

Freelance expertise is useful when an internal workbook has become business-critical, documentation is missing or a process relies on fragile manual steps. Companies in Essen may also bring in a specialist to standardize reporting across finance, manufacturing, logistics or office operations. Remote delivery works well for code reviews and defined automation tasks; on-site workshops can help when processes are difficult to observe remotely.

Signs of quality

A capable professional treats VBA as maintainable business software rather than a quick recording of keystrokes.

  • Clear modules, naming and comments that explain business rules
  • Defensive error handling and useful messages for end users
  • Safe handling of files, credentials and sensitive workbook data
  • Tests using realistic input, edge cases and changing data
  • A handover with documentation and guidance for future edits

Choosing the right specialist

Ask for examples involving the same Office applications, data sources and operational risks as your project. A strong specialist can explain how they would protect against broken links, version differences, concurrent edits and changing worksheet layouts. They should also distinguish when VBA is the right fit and when Power Query, Power Automate, Access or a separate application would provide a more robust long-term solution.

VBA is used to automate Excel calculations, reporting, data cleanup and document workflows. It can also connect Excel, Access, Word and Outlook so that information moves between familiar Office tools with less manual work.

Visual Basic for Applications is a strong choice when the process already lives in desktop Excel, Access or other Office applications. Power Automate is often better for cloud-based workflows, while Python suits broader data processing and standalone systems.

A strong Microsoft Office VBA specialist may also know Excel formulas, Power Query, Access SQL, relational databases and COM automation. Experience with Power Automate, APIs and data protection is useful when an Office macro must connect to wider business systems.

The right level depends on risk and scope, not only on the size of the workbook. A simple macro may need focused support, while a financial model, operational database or shared reporting process calls for a specialist who can test dependencies, document logic and plan maintenance.

VBA work is often suitable for remote collaboration when files, requirements and test data can be shared securely. On-site sessions in Essen can still help when the specialist must observe manual processes, interview several users or map an undocumented workflow.

For VBA, companies should define which files, folders, databases and user data the automation may access. A careful specialist uses controlled test copies, limits permissions, avoids exposed credentials and explains how the solution behaves when paths, sheets or inputs change.

Ask the specialist to explain the structure, error handling and testing approach in plain language. Good VB for Applications work is readable, documented and resilient when users enter unexpected data or the workbook layout evolves.

A VBA solution may no longer be suitable when many people need simultaneous access, the process must run reliably without a desktop session or security requirements exceed what macros can provide. A specialist should assess whether Access, Power Automate, a web application or another integration is a better fit.
